Abstract

There is provided a method that includes displaying, on a display, a viewing pane of available video contents including a first video content, receiving a selection of the first video content from the available video contents, transmitting a language selection and the selection of the first video content to a server, receiving a language content corresponding to the language selection and the selection of the first video content from the server, and displaying, on the display, the first video content in synchronization with playing the language content.

Background

Smart televisions and other user devices are capable of running applications that give the user flexibility to schedule a particular show for recording, set user preference for playback, save user information, or a variety of other features. However, these applications running on user devices are often limited to one or two languages when presenting the media content for playback. This occurs because broadcast and cable networks take several months to provide subtitles or audio dubbing of media content.

Claims

1. A method for use by a media device having a memory and a processor, the method comprising: displaying to a user, using the processor on a display, a viewing pane of available video contents including a first video content; receiving from the user, using the processor, a selection of the first video content from the available video contents; transmitting to a server over a network, using the processor, a language selection and the selection of the first video content; receiving from the server over the network, using the processor, a language content corresponding to the language selection and the selection of the first video content; and displaying, using the processor on the display, the first video content in synchronization with playing the language content. 9.
